The note taking software, Scrintal, is built as an online whiteboard where people can take notes, visually organize, cluster, and connect them with backlinks. Similar to mind maps, you start taking a note by writing on a card on an infinite spatial canvas. Unlike mind maps, you can write in the card as much as you want, add images, videos, pdfs ... Everyone has their note-taking style, but one popular method is called zettelkasten. This personal knowledge management system is commonly used to research and study new material. It can be an excellent way for you to learn about a new topic, and there are software programs that can help you use this method more efficiently. GoodNotes is a digital note-taking software designed to help businesses take, edit, store, and manage handwritten notes via mobile and web applications. The platform includes handwriting and optical character recognition (OCR) technology, which enables users to search digital notes using custom keywords. Evernote. (Android, iPhone, iPad) Evernote is a comprehensive note-taking app designed for students and teachers. It facilitates note-taking, organizing, and sharing, supporting various formats like text, photos, and voice reminders. Evernote's key features include web clipping, creating student portfolios, lesson planning, and ...
